Section 4 - Configuration Network This section allows you to configure your LAN and Internet configuration. Automatic IP This option is used if you would like an IP address assigned Address Select: to your camera automatically by the DHCP server (router). If the DHCP server does not exist you will need to manually configure this setting should no DHCP server exist. Static IP Address: This option is used to manually configure your Camera's IP settings. HTTP Port: This option allocates the HTTP port of the camera. RTSP Port: This option allocates the RTSP port of the camera, the RSTP port allows connections using QuickTime or other supported media players. UPnP Enable: UPnP™ (Universal Plug & Play) can be used to allow discovery of a camera as a UPnP device in your network. UPnP Port Forward: If your router supports UPnP, your camera and router can communicate allowing the router to discover which ports are used by each camera automatically without the need to open ports or port forward.
